Few condiments spark as much curiosity among vegans as the comparison between coconut aminos and soy sauce. Both add essential umami, color, and depth to stir-fries, marinades and dressings, but they differ in taste, nutrition, ingredients, and environmental footprint. Choosing between them is more than a flavor decision: it can affect sodium intake, gluten and soy exposure, and how closely your food matches other dietary principles like paleo or low-processed eating.
On the plate, the contrast is easy to spot. Soy sauce (especially traditionally brewed varieties like shoyu or tamari) delivers a robust, savory, slightly savory-bitter umami punch; it’s the classic backbone of East Asian cuisine. Coconut aminos are sweeter, milder and less assertive — often described as a gentler, slightly caramelized soy sauce substitute. Nutritionally, coconut aminos are typically lower in sodium (often two to three times less per tablespoon than regular soy sauce) but tend to contain more naturally occurring sugars. Soy sauce, a fermented product made from soybeans (and often wheat), contributes trace amino acids and a deeper fermented flavor; some tamari brands are wheat-free and suitable for gluten-free diets.
Beyond taste and nutrition are practical and ethical considerations important to many vegans. Soy is a common allergen and is often genetically modified unless labeled organic or non‑GMO; large-scale soy cultivation is also linked to land-use issues (much of global soy goes to animal feed, though). Coconut aminos are derived from coconut sap and sea salt, and are usually non-GMO and marketed as paleo-friendly, but people with coconut sensitivities should still be cautious. Production methods vary: authentic soy sauce is traditionally fermented, producing complex flavors and naturally occurring glutamates, while some coconut aminos are blended rather than fermented — check labels for added sugars, preservatives, or flavorings.

Ingredients and production methods (coconut sap vs. fermented soy)
Coconut aminos are made from the sap collected from the flower buds of the coconut palm. The sap is harvested, often lightly fermented or enzymatically treated, then blended with sea salt (and in some brands a small amount of added sweetener) and reduced to create a dark, savory liquid. Traditional soy sauce is produced by fermenting soybeans (usually with roasted wheat in most East Asian styles) with a koji mold (Aspergillus species) to create a koji, which is then mixed with a salt brine to form a moromi that ferments for weeks to months. That long fermentation breaks down proteins and starches into free amino acids, sugars and volatile flavor compounds; the moromi is pressed and the liquid is pasteurized and bottled. Commercial “soy sauce” can also be made by acid-hydrolyzing soy protein to create a faster, cheaper dark seasoning; this chemical process is different from natural fermentation and yields a different flavor and ingredient profile. Those distinct production methods drive key differences vegans should know. Fermentation of soy and wheat produces abundant free amino acids such as glutamate, giving traditionally brewed soy sauce its deep umami and savory complexity; it also generates Maillard-type and microbial flavor compounds that give aged soy sauce its color and aroma. Coconut sap is naturally sweet and contains different sugars and a different balance of amino acids; after processing it tends to produce a milder, slightly sweeter, less intensely umami sauce. Because coconut aminos are made from sap rather than protein-rich legumes or grains, their amino-acid and mineral profile differs, and many commercial versions are lower in sodium than regular soy sauce—though formulations vary, and some brands add sugar or other ingredients that affect nutrition and taste. From a practical standpoint for vegans, both products are plant-based, but their ingredient lists and manufacturing labels matter. If you want a traditionally fermented soy sauce, look for wording like “naturally brewed” or “traditionally brewed” and avoid “hydrolyzed” or vague industrial descriptors if you prefer fermentation-based products. Coconut aminos are a straightforward soy- and wheat-free alternative useful for people avoiding soy or gluten, but check for added sugars or preservatives if you’re minimizing processed ingredients. Finally, because the two sauces differ in saltiness and flavor intensity, vegans substituting coconut aminos for soy sauce should taste and adjust seasonings—use a bit more to approach the umami of soy sauce, or combine with other umami-rich ingredients (miso, nutritional yeast, mushrooms) to build depth.
Nutritional differences and sodium/umami content
When comparing coconut aminos and soy sauce from a nutritional standpoint, the biggest practical difference for most people is sodium. Traditional brewed soy sauce is relatively high in sodium, which contributes both to its salty taste and to its preservative qualities; low-sodium and reduced-salt variants exist but still contain substantial sodium compared with many other condiments. Coconut aminos are typically marketed as a lower-sodium alternative — many brands contain noticeably less salt per serving — but the exact amount varies by product, so reading the nutrition facts is essential if you’re tracking sodium intake for health reasons. Umami — the savory, mouth-filling taste driven largely by free glutamates and other amino acids — also differs between the two. Fermented soy sauce undergoes enzymatic breakdown of soy proteins that produces abundant free amino acids and peptides, giving it a deep, complex umami character and a robust savory backbone in cooking. Coconut aminos, made from coconut sap (often with added salt and sometimes fermented), contains some free amino acids and offers umami, but it is generally milder and sweeter with a more rounded, less sharply savory profile. That means coconut aminos can impart a pleasant savory note without overpowering a dish, but it may not fully replicate the intensity of aged soy sauce in recipes that rely on a pronounced umami punch. For vegans deciding between the two, the choice often comes down to dietary priorities and flavor goals. Coconut aminos are reliably vegan and usually gluten-free, and they work well as a lower-sodium, slightly sweeter substitute in dressings, marinades, and quick stir-fries; however, you may need to use a bit more or combine it with other umami sources (mushrooms, miso, nutritional yeast) to mimic soy sauce’s depth. Regular soy sauce (or gluten-free tamari) will deliver stronger savory depth and is a better match for recipes where a traditional soy flavor is central, but watch portion sizes or opt for reduced-sodium versions if sodium is a concern. Always compare labels for exact sodium, sugar, and ingredient lists to choose the product that best fits your health needs and culinary preferences.
Allergen, gluten, and special-diet considerations
For vegans navigating coconut aminos vs. soy sauce, the biggest allergen difference is simply the source: soy sauce is made from soy (and often wheat), so it is unsuitable for anyone with a soy allergy and frequently not safe for people with gluten intolerance. Coconut aminos are made from fermented coconut sap and salt, and are naturally soy-free, so they are a common swap for those avoiding soy. That said, coconut can trigger reactions in a subset of people who are sensitive to tree nuts or coconut specifically, so anyone with a history of coconut allergy should not assume coconut aminos are safe without checking with their healthcare provider. Also be aware of manufacturing cross-contamination warnings—products made in facilities that process soy, wheat, or shellfish can carry trace amounts that matter for severe allergies. Gluten is a central concern for many special diets. Traditional Chinese- or Japanese-style soy sauces typically contain wheat and therefore are not gluten-free; tamari is a soy-based Japanese sauce that is often made with little or no wheat and many brands sell certified gluten-free tamari suitable for celiac disease. Coconut aminos are generally gluten-free, but “generally” isn’t a guarantee—always look for explicit gluten-free labeling or certification if you have celiac disease or severe gluten sensitivity, since some blends or cross-contact during production could introduce gluten. Fermentation does not reliably eliminate gluten, so a fermented soy product with wheat still poses a risk unless the manufacturer certifies otherwise. Beyond allergens and gluten, consider other special-diet and vegan-specific points: both plain coconut aminos and straight soy sauce are plant-based and ordinarily vegan, but mixed sauces and seasoning blends sometimes include non-vegan additives (fish or oyster extracts, or unusual flavorings), so vegans should read ingredient lists and look for vegan certification when in doubt. Coconut aminos are lower in sodium than most soy sauces, so they can be a better option for low-sodium diets; they’re also commonly accepted on paleo and Whole30 plans, while soy sauce is not. Finally, watch for added sugars, preservatives, or refined sugars (some vegans avoid certain refined cane sugars for ethical reasons), and when managing FODMAPs or other digestive concerns, check labels and consider an elimination approach or dietitian guidance—individual tolerance varies.
Flavor profile, culinary uses, and substitution tips
Coconut aminos and soy sauce occupy the same savory-salty niche but present very different flavor signatures. Soy sauce—whether light, dark, or tamari—delivers a pronounced, fermented umami with salty, slightly bitter and toasty notes; darker varieties are richer and more caramelized, while tamari tends to be fuller-bodied and less sharp. Coconut aminos are milder and sweeter, with a soft caramel/ molasses-like undertone and less pronounced saltiness; they can taste a little fruity or tangy depending on the brand. Texture and color differ too: soy sauces often give a deeper brown color and more immediate savory punch, while coconut aminos are usually thinner and less intensely colored. Culinary uses follow from those differences. Use soy sauce when you want a robust umami backbone—stir-fries, braises, marinades for tofu or seitan, stews and anything that benefits from a deep savory note and color. Coconut aminos shine in applications where a lighter, slightly sweet savor is preferable: salad dressings, raw sauces, lighter marinades, dipping sauces, and recipes where you want soy-free or lower-sodium seasoning without overwhelming delicate flavors. For vegans, both are typically acceptable substitutes for fish-based sauces, but coconut aminos is soy-free and naturally gluten-free (useful for soy- or gluten-sensitive cooks), while tamari is the soy-based option most likely to be gluten-free. When substituting one for the other, taste and adjust rather than swapping blindly. A common starting point is a 1:1 substitution of coconut aminos for soy sauce, but because coconut aminos are less salty, you may want to increase the amount up to 25–50% or add a small pinch of salt to reach the same savory impact; conversely, when replacing coconut aminos with soy sauce, reduce added salt or other salty ingredients. To boost missing umami without adding soy, mix coconut aminos with miso (if not soy-free), mushroom powder or dried porcini rehydration liquid, nutritional yeast, tomato paste, or a bit of kelp/seaweed powder. For glazes and baked applications, cut back on additional sweeteners when using coconut aminos because of its inherent sweetness; for high-heat searing and caramelization, soy sauce will give stronger browning and depth. Always check labels for unexpected additives (some products add sugar, preservatives, or non-vegan flavorings) and adjust seasoning gradually to suit the dish.
Labeling, additives, and choosing a quality vegan option
When comparing coconut aminos and soy sauce, careful label reading is the most important step for vegans. Both products are commonly vegan, but formulations vary. Traditional soy sauce labels will list water, soybeans, (often) wheat, and salt; higher-quality bottles will say “naturally brewed” or “fermented,” which indicates a traditional fermentation process. Lower-cost or industrial soy sauces sometimes use hydrolyzed vegetable protein (HVP), added yeast extracts, or free glutamate enhancers (often labeled as monosodium glutamate or implied by “flavoring”), so look for those terms if you want to avoid chemically hydrolyzed products. Coconut aminos labels are typically simpler—coconut sap or coconut blossom nectar plus salt and sometimes water or vinegar—but manufacturers may add sugar, preservatives, or flavorings, so check the ingredient list and nutrition facts for added sugars and sodium. Additives have practical and dietary implications. If you need gluten-free products, many regular soy sauces contain wheat; tamari is the soy-based alternative that’s frequently gluten-free but should be checked for a gluten-free certification. For sodium-sensitive diets, coconut aminos are often lower in sodium than standard soy sauce, but they can contain more sugar to balance flavor. Watch for caramel color, sulfites, sodium benzoate, potassium sorbate, and “natural flavor” on labels—these aren’t necessarily non-vegan, but they can indicate more processing and potential allergens or intolerances. Also be aware that “fermented” on the label usually signals a longer, traditional process that tends to produce deeper umami without relying on HVP or added MSG; many people prefer these for both flavor and perceived healthiness. To choose a quality vegan option, prioritize short ingredient lists and clear claims that match your needs (fermented/naturally brewed, gluten‑free, low‑sodium, organic, or certified vegan). For soy-based choices, prefer naturally brewed or traditionally fermented soy sauce or tamari; avoid products that list hydrolyzed proteins or ambiguous “flavoring” ingredients if you want minimal processing. For coconut aminos, choose brands that list only coconut sap/nectar and salt (and minimal stabilizers), or that explicitly state no added sugars or preservatives if that’s important to you. Finally, let taste and application guide you: use tamari or naturally brewed soy sauce when you want a closer match to classic soy flavor and depth, and choose coconut aminos when you need a gluten-free, lower-sodium, slightly sweeter alternative—always confirming the label fits your vegan and dietary priorities.
